The correct answer is Option 1- Henry Louis Vivian Derozio The Young Bengal Movement was founded by Henry Louis Vivian Derozio. He was a Portuguese-born Indian poet, educator, and social reformer. He was born in Calcutta in 1809 and died of cholera in 1833. Derozio was a teacher at Hindu College, Calcutta, where he inspired his students to think critically about Indian society and culture. He was a strong advocate for social reform and women's rights. He also promoted the study of Western literature and philosophy. |
